Men's Soccer opens 2026 with shutout of Lancers

WORCESTER, Mass. – Seniors Bruno Teixeira and Christopher Vargas scored goals for the JWU (Providence) men's soccer team in a 2-0 season-opening win at Worcester State University Tuesday night in non-conference action at Coughlin Field.

The Wildcats (1-0-0) struck twice in the final minutes of the first half to take control of the contest. Teixeira opened the scoring in the 43rd minute, finding the back of the net off an assist from classmate Colin Laidlaw. Just over two minutes later, Vargas doubled the JWU lead off a pass from Teixeira.

The Lancers (0-1-0) held an advantage in shots, but freshman goalkeeper William Slayton turned aside all six shots on goal to earn his first collegiate win and shutout. Despite being outshot, the extremely efficient Wildcats capitalized on their chances, scoring twice on just three shots on goal.

JWU heads to Emmanuel (MA) this weekend for a non-conference affair with former GNAC rival Emmanuel (MA) at 3 p.m.
